In the Sandbox, in order to close 256 issues, I created in my workflow a new status from All, and from that status a transition to the regular completed status.

In a bulk edit, I transitioned the issues to the new status, and in another bulk edit, transitioned the issues to the regular completed status.

In each bulk edit, I had to click Confirm twice.  In both edits, the second Confirm did not display the option to send emails.  In each of the first edits, the reported number of issues was 256.  In the second edits, the reported number of issues was 740 and 742, respectively.  The 2-issue discrepancy in the reported number of issues doesn't seem like a concern, but why the jump from 256 to 740?

Hello @Phil Bustin

Can you please provide some more information about the action you performed,

  • How did you select the issues on the first operation and on the second operation ?
  • Also why did you chose to use a transitionary status instead of adding the "All" transition directly to the final status and thus doing only one bulk action ?

The best practice your case would be to respect the pre-existing workflow in order to make sure all post-functions and automations are executed properly.
